What Makes Pharmacy Technician Work Appealing

Pharmacy technicians work in an environment that directly supports patient care. They help ensure medications are prepared, processed, and delivered safely. This role combines technical tasks, organization, and teamwork within a structured healthcare setting.

For those who enjoy detail-oriented work and being part of a system that supports health and safety, this career can be a strong fit.


Work Environment

Pharmacy technicians work in settings such as:

  • Community pharmacies

  • Hospitals

  • Long-term care facilities

  • Mail-order pharmacies

  • Specialty pharmacies

These environments vary in pace and responsibilities, but all focus on medication safety and accuracy.


Skills That Match the Role

Pharmacy technician work is well-suited for people who:

  • Have strong attention to detail

  • Are comfortable following procedures

  • Can work in fast-paced environments

  • Communicate clearly

  • Are organized and reliable

The role emphasizes technical accuracy rather than clinical decision-making.


Career Stability and Growth

Healthcare remains an essential industry, and pharmacy services continue to play an important role in patient care. Pharmacy technicians contribute to this system by supporting pharmacists and helping manage medication processes.

Some technicians use this role as a long-term career, while others use it as a stepping stone into additional healthcare education.


Training Pathway

Pharmacy technician training focuses on core knowledge areas such as medications, pharmacy laws, patient safety, and pharmacy calculations. Online, certification-aligned programs offer a flexible way to build these skills.


Considerations

Like any career, pharmacy technician work has challenges. The role requires focus, accuracy, and the ability to manage multiple tasks. Work environments can be busy, and maintaining organization under pressure is important.

Understanding these realities helps you determine if the career matches your work style.
